12127026
0xba9eed953d123133789c0c958a05a66e79b084ad6332f661fa19ed3f5103a566
Transactions0
Height12127026
Confirmations3724612
Timestamp314 days 23 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x362c1e0f292acb87
Bits
Difficulty0x3bf632be